'Forests and the creative ego in British and American literature'


Trees and forests are fundamental sources of life for humanbeings from the old time. From the historical viewpoint the traditional green place of Britain and USA had been exposed to more and more devastation because of enterance to modern industrial age. The British traditional rural and pastoral society had been alive in the senses of people and been full in the soul of them, but social ill effects and harms due to more and more hyper-development of scientific and technological civilization was beyond people’s imagination. Such dangerous phenomena caused crisis of mankinds and would-be-fall of human civilization, and led to critical reflection of modern civilization among awaken intellects and their reflections became more and more heightend. 

The sharp insights of nine writers in this book-Forests and the creative ego in British and American literature- deserve to attention. They looked deep into the importance and worth of trees and forests for preservation and continuation of lives of humanbeings and other living things, plants or animals and realized the great value of them for the true consciousness and creative soul other than else. Their higher and excellent sensibility and spirituality towards to trees and forests in their writings are worthy that today’s readers need to re-experience. It is because traditional profound green trees and forests in the British and American writers in this book can awake the empty and lacking state of soul of today’s people. 


Jo, Il-Jae PhD. emeritus professor
